Overview
ISO/TS 23650:2021 - Nanotechnologies: Evaluation of the antimicrobial performance of textiles containing manufactured nanomaterials provides standardized methods to assess antimicrobial properties of textiles that incorporate metal or metal‑oxide nanomaterials (TCMNMs). The Technical Specification covers fabric, yarn and fibre treated or manufactured with nanomaterials and specifies procedures to measure:
- Antibacterial, antifungal and anti‑odour performance, and
- Release of nanomaterials from textiles after laundering and/or exposure to artificial human body sweat.
The document is produced by ISO/TC 229 (Nanotechnologies) and focuses on performance assessment; it does not address therapeutic textiles, environmental/health/safety (EHS) impacts, nor release due to aging, dry attrition or abrasion.
Key Topics and Requirements
- Scope of testing: Applies to TCMNMs where metals (e.g., silver, copper) and metal oxides (e.g., CuO, TiO2, ZnO) are used during production or finishing.
- Physicochemical characterization: Key nanomaterial attributes influencing antimicrobial activity - size, shape, surface chemistry, surface charge and surface area - are identified; characterization techniques are referenced (e.g., AFM, FESEM, BET, zeta potential).
- Measurement of released nanomaterials: Protocols for preparing artificial perspiration solutions and procedures to quantify release after washing or sweat exposure. Analytical methods referenced include AAS, ICP‑AES and related metal‑analysis techniques.
- Washing procedure: Uses standard domestic washing/testing cycles for evaluating durability (references ISO 6330).
- Antimicrobial assays: Specifies antibacterial, antifungal and anti‑odour test approaches, building on existing ISO methods (e.g., ISO 20743 and ISO 13629‑1).
- Reporting: Test report content and required information to support reproducible results and product claims.
Applications and Who Uses It
ISO/TS 23650:2021 is practical for:
- Textile manufacturers and finishers developing antimicrobial textiles using nanomaterials.
- Nanomaterial suppliers validating product performance and wash durability.
- Independent testing and certification laboratories performing nanotechnology textiles testing.
- R&D teams, product developers and quality control departments assessing antimicrobial performance and wash/sweat durability.
- Regulators and procurement bodies seeking standardized test evidence for product claims (note: EHS assessment requires other documents).
Use cases include validating performance claims for socks, underwear, sportswear, bedding and other consumer textiles where antimicrobial or anti‑odour properties are marketed.
